[REFACTOR] Pass DeltaArchiveManifest to DynamicPartitionControl

DynamicPartitionControl need the list of operations to calculate
COW sizes.

- Remove BootControlInterface::PartitionMetadata. Replace all references
  with DeltaArchiveManifest. DeltaArchiveManifest has all information
  that PartitionMetadata has.
- Rename all InitPartitionMetadata to PreparePartitionsForUpdate
- Change all PreparePartitionsForUpdate to use new signature
Bug: 138816109
Test: update_enigne_unittests --gtest_filter=*BootControl*:*Dynamic*
